Common Emergency Locksmith Problems We See in Winters Homes
- Summer heat binding deadbolts in wooden frames. Sacramento Valley summers regularly push past 105°F in Winters, causing the wooden door frames common in the town’s older housing stock to expand and warp enough to bind deadbolts and throw off strike-plate alignment. We see a predictable surge in these calls each July and August.
- Corroded pump-house padlocks after wet-fog winters. The Tule fog that settles over Winters orchards brings moisture that seeps into padlock mechanisms. By spring, we’re extracting keys broken off in seized locks or drilling corroded bodies off hasps that haven’t been serviced in years.
- Broken keys in heavy farm gate locks. Residential-grade keys and tools aren’t meant for the steel-bodied padlocks on equipment barns and field gates. We extract broken segments and upgrade to appropriate hardware that won’t fail again next season.
- Vintage mortise locks with discontinued parts. The pre-1940 homes near downtown Winters often still run original mortise locks. When cylinders fail, we source compatible replacements or machine adapters rather than forcing a modern retrofit that damages the door’s character.

We realign the strike plate, plane the door edge if swelling has occurred, and lubricate the mechanism with appropriate graphite or synthetic lubricant, never WD-40 on precision lockwork. The 105°F-plus summers in Winters routinely warp wooden frames in pre-1940 homes, binding deadbolts that functioned fine in spring. We fix the underlying frame issue, not just force the lock.
